
Rolland's demoiselle Profile
Chrysiptera rollandi
ℹ️ Overview
The Rolland's demoiselle (Chrysiptera rollandi) is a marine fish known for its striking appearance. Predominantly blue, it features a yellow-orange belly and black markings across its eyes and dorsal fin. Originating from the Indo-West Pacific, including areas like Indonesia and the Great Barrier Reef, it reaches up to 6 centimeters in length. In the hobby, it is moderately well-known, appreciated for its vivid coloring and energetic behavior, making it a popular choice for reef aquariums.
